Subject: [PATCH i-g-t v2 2/7] lib/xe_spin: account for prefetch
Date: Thu, 25 Jan 2024 10:56:40 +0000 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20240125105646.313561-2-matthew.auld@intel.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20240125105646.313561-1-matthew.auld@intel.com>
Xe2 expects an extra page after the batch to avoid prefetch hitting an
invalid page. Not doing so can result in CAT errors.

lib/xe/xe_spin.c | 4 ++--
1 file changed, 2 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)
diff --git a/lib/xe/xe_spin.c b/lib/xe/xe_spin.c
index 243e97047..2c531e85e 100644
--- a/lib/xe/xe_spin.c
+++ b/lib/xe/xe_spin.c
@@ -186,7 +186,7 @@ void xe_spin_end(struct xe_spin *spin)
igt_spin_t *
xe_spin_create(int fd, const struct igt_spin_factory *opt)
{
- size_t bo_size = xe_get_default_alignment(fd);
+ size_t bo_size = xe_bb_size(fd, SZ_4K);
uint64_t ahnd = opt->ahnd, addr;
struct igt_spin *spin;
struct xe_spin *xe_spin;
@@ -285,7 +285,7 @@ void xe_cork_init(int fd, struct drm_xe_engine_class_instance *hwe,
struct xe_cork *cork)
{
uint64_t addr = xe_get_default_alignment(fd);
- size_t bo_size = xe_get_default_alignment(fd);
+ size_t bo_size = xe_bb_size(fd, SZ_4K);
uint32_t vm, bo, exec_queue, syncobj;
struct xe_spin *spin;
struct drm_xe_sync sync = {
